Transaction 8ec25eb80873ab338a89077306aad36d3d20f482e2f06bdd03458113f1cf6185
1 Input
1 Output
-
8ec25eb80873ab338a89077306aad36d3d20f482e2f06bdd03458113f1cf6185:0
- value
- 152234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512cd137e03fbe7cfe12f386de0caad46afc66cb OP_EQUAL
- address
- 396EM3Fz9KjTppttBoHpAKCHYh3Bahrb7R